Certain Foods

It is important for you to be conscientious of food allergies when you travel to foreign lands. If you are allergic to certain foods, you should know what the name of the food is in the native language. By doing this, you can tell any wait staff or food handlers that you must avoid these certain foods or, even in a worst case scenario, you need to be able to tell medical professionals what is wrong.

Hotel Staff

Always remember to tip any hotel staff. Generally speaking, it is about a dollar for each piece of luggage, and between $2 to $5 for cleaning the room. Tipping ensures good service and is sure to make your interactions with hotel staff more pleasurable.

Look at when your passport expires. Different countries have different passport regulations. Depending on the expiration date of your passport, a country may not let you visit. As long as the passport is not set to expire within the next six months, you should be fine for most countries; however, certain countries require eight months, or even up to one year.

Jet Lag

If you are traveling to a different time zone, keep yourself awake until around 8pm or later in the new time zone in order to help you adjust. If you go to bed early, even if you’re tired, it can make your jet lag stay longer because you keep your body in sync with the time zone from home. Getting over jet lag quicker will give you more time to enjoy your vacation.
